Significant differences between avocados and bran raw Avocados have more vitamin K; however, bran raw is richer in manganese, phosphorus, vitamin B1, selenium, iron, magnesium, fiber, copper, and zinc. Bran raw covers your daily manganese needs 239% more than avocados. Bran raw has 7 times less vitamin K than avocados. Avocados have 21µg of vitamin K, while bran raw has 3.2µg. Bran raw has a higher glycemic index. The glycemic index of bran raw is 56, while the glycemic index of avocados is 40. Specific food types used in this comparison are Avocados, raw, all commercial varieties and Oat bran, raw .
